Catastrophic damage and destructive process induced in optical fiber cord by 33 dBm pump light at 1480 nm in WDM systems

Abstract

This paper describes the catastrophic damage and destructive process induced in a bent optical fiber cord by a 3 3-dBm high power pump light in the 1480 nm in WDM transmission systems with a distributed Raman amplifier.
